Afghanistan weather overview
On the lower ground of Afghanistan's southwest and northwest borders, summers are very sunny, hot and dry with extremely high temperatures; along its southwest border with Iran, the heat is exacerbated by dusty desert winds.
Winters are severe with substantial rainfall from December to March. In the mountains, summers are sunny and warm, winters are harsh and the heaviest rainfall comes in spring.
What to pack for Afghanistan weather
Pack carefully for a trip to Afghanistan: light summer clothing should include a hat to protect against heat and dust. In the winter, take very warm clothes and a warm hat, and remember to pack rainwear. Women should respect the Islamic dress code.
Which is the hottest month in Afghanistan?
The hottest time of year in Kabul, Afghanistan is normally July. Expect maximum daytime temperatures to reach 32°C with moderate heat and humidity.
Which month has the most rain in Afghanistan?
In terms of rainfall, March is usually the wettest month in Kabul, Afghanistan with 79mm on average. There are normally 10 days in March with some rain.
When is it sunniest in Afghanistan?
The sunniest time of year in Kabul, Afghanistan is normally September with bright sunshine on average for 80% of daylight hours; that's 10 hours of sunshine per day.
